Te Ohu Pūniho Ora o Aotearoa
New Zealand Oral Health Association (NZOHA)
Te Ohu Pūniho Ora o Aotearoa – New Zealand Oral Health Association (NZOHA) is the united voice for dental therapists, dental hygienists, and oral health therapists in Aotearoa New Zealand.
Formed in 2021 through the coming together of two long-standing professional bodies, NZOHA connects and supports oral health professionals, advocates for the profession, and works to improve oral health outcomes for all communities.
Our united approach means we can speak with strength, collaborate across disciplines, and align with national health strategies to deliver better, more integrated oral health care.
